Hi !

I'm still watching for generating images from pdf files...

Now, the code seems to be OK, but I have problems with few files... Here is the Error :
       iSED.QuickPDF erreur '8000ffff'
       Cannot create file "c:\windows\system32\inetsrv\0.jpg". Accès refusé
       /admin/cat-upload-pdf.asp, ligne 94

Antoine,

just an idea: can you check QuickPDFs temppath?

Use:

- GetTempPath gives you the current one
- SetTempPath(Path) can used to set it to a userdefined one
- TestTempPath checks the current temp path to have read/write access

maybe this explains the writing on 'c:\windows\system32\inetsrv';


HTH,
Uli

Originally posted by QuickPDF Doc QuickPDF Doc wrote:

The path and filename to use for the file. Each page will be stored in a separate file. If this
parameter contains "%p" this will be replaced by the page number, otherwise the page
number will be appended to the end of the filename before the extension. For example, if
FileName is "output.jpg" and page 10 is rendered the image will be stored in a file called
"output10.jpg". If FileName is "page%poutput.bmp" and page 5 is rendered the image will be
stored in a file called "page5output.bmp".

Hi beowax

I have never used QuickPDF with ASP. But reading the iSEDQuickPDF Knowledge Base let me assume that you, or the ASP Programming Environment, has copied the ActiveX library (iSED.dll) to C:\WINDOWS\system32\inetsrv.
The QuickPDF commands you use with ASP are then executed by C:\WINDOWS\system32\inetsrv\iSED.dll.
If you are using a DLL with a version lower than 5.12, a kind of debugging code wants to generate JPG files in the same folder (see the last post at http://www.quickpdf.org/forum/forum_posts.asp?TID=297&PN=2 - www.quickpdf.org/forum/forum_posts.asp?TID=297&PN=2 ).
Upgrading to the newest DLL Version would fix this problem. If you already are using a version higher than 5.11 it must be something else.

Regards,
Pirmin



Posted By: marian_pascalau
Date Posted: 26 Oct 06 at 5:51AM

Hi there,

Pirmin is right. I can confirm that this was an isue with older QPDF versions. I don't know who solved that problem but it should never occur in the new version again.

Regards, Marian
